What is Data Enrichment for Revenue Operations?

Systematic data enrichment is the operational process of appending third-party data to internal first-party records, primarily within a CRM or Marketing Automation Platform (MAP). For a RevOps professional, this isn't a one-time project; it's a continuous, automated system designed to maintain the data integrity required for scalable go-to-market execution. Without it, you are operating on incomplete information, which directly impacts the efficiency and effectiveness of the entire revenue engine. The core function is to turn a basic record, perhaps just an email address from a form fill, into a complete, actionable profile.

Consider the rate of data decay. Industry benchmarks indicate that B2B data degrades at over 2% per month, or more than 25% annually. People change jobs, companies get acquired, and tech stacks evolve. Relying on stale or incomplete data means lead routing rules fail, sales territories are misaligned, and marketing campaigns are poorly personalized. Effective data enrichment provides the necessary firmographic, demographic, technographic, and intent signals to correctly score, route, and sequence leads and contacts, forming the foundational layer of any high-performing RevOps strategy.

The Operational Drag of Poor Data Quality

The absence of a data enrichment strategy creates significant operational friction and tangible costs. When data is incomplete or inaccurate, automated processes break down and revert to manual, time-consuming tasks. For example, a lead from a Fortune 500 company might lack an 'employee count' value, causing it to be routed to an SMB sales representative by default. The rep then wastes time qualifying a lead they cannot service, and the enterprise rep misses a key opportunity. This single routing error erodes sales capacity and damages the prospect experience.

Quantify the impact on sales productivity. If an Account Executive (AE) spends just 20 minutes manually researching each of their 20 new leads per week to find company size, industry, and relevant contacts, that totals nearly 7 hours of non-selling activity. Across a team of 10 AEs, this equates to 70 hours per week—almost two full-time employees—dedicated to tasks that automation can handle in seconds. This 'data tax' directly reduces selling time, slows down sales cycles, and leads to inconsistent lead follow-up, ultimately depressing revenue attainment and creating unreliable forecasts based on a flawed data foundation.

A Taxonomy of Enrichment Data Points

Effective data enrichment isn't about acquiring all possible data; it's about strategically appending the specific data points that drive your GTM motion. These can be categorized into four primary types, each serving a distinct operational purpose.

Firmographic Data

This is foundational company-level information. Key fields include company name, legal entity, domain, employee count, annual revenue, industry (NAICS or SIC codes), and physical location. Firmographics are the bedrock of segmentation, territory assignment, and lead routing. For instance, rules like 'If Employee Count > 1000 AND Country = USA, route to Enterprise - US Team' are impossible to automate reliably without accurate, enriched firmographic data.

Technographic Data

Technographics detail the technology stack a company uses, such as their CRM (e.g., Salesforce), MAP (e.g., Marketo), or cloud infrastructure (e.g., AWS, Azure). This data is critical for competitive displacement campaigns (targeting users of a rival product), identifying integration opportunities (targeting users of complementary tech), and refining your Ideal Customer Profile (ICP) based on tech adoption patterns.

Contact & Demographic Data

While firmographics describe the account, demographic data describes the people within it. This includes job title, seniority level (e.g., C-Suite, VP, Director), function (e.g., Marketing, IT), direct dial phone numbers, and verified email addresses. This data is essential for building buyer personas, ensuring outreach reaches the right decision-makers, and enabling multi-threading within target accounts by identifying the entire buying committee.

Intent Data

Intent data provides signals that an account is actively researching solutions like yours. This is captured by tracking content consumption (e.g., topic surges) across a network of B2B websites. When an account shows high intent for a topic like 'Revenue Operations Platforms,' it can be flagged for immediate sales outreach. Integrating intent data allows marketing and sales to prioritize accounts that are actively in-market, dramatically improving the timing and relevance of their engagement.

The Core Process of Data Enrichment

Implementing a data enrichment program follows a structured, operational methodology. It is not a 'set it and forget it' tool but a managed process that requires planning, configuration, and ongoing monitoring to deliver value.

Step 1: Audit Data and Define Field Requirements

Begin by auditing your current database. Calculate the fill rates for critical fields like 'Industry,' 'Employee Count,' and 'Job Title.' Identify the gaps. Next, collaborate with Sales and Marketing stakeholders to create a data dictionary that defines the minimum data required to action a record. For example, an MQL might be defined as a record with a valid name, title, business email, company name, and employee count. This definition becomes the SLA for your enrichment process.

Step 2: Select Data Providers and Tooling

No single data provider is best at everything. The best practice is often 'waterfall enrichment,' where you query multiple providers in a prioritized sequence. For example, you might query Provider A for firmographics, and if a field remains null, you then query Provider B. Evaluate tools based on their ability to manage this logic, their native integration with your CRM, and their data sourcing. Run a 'bake-off' by providing a sample of your own data to competing vendors and comparing their match and fill rates.

Step 3: Implement Field Mapping and Overwrite Logic

This is a critical configuration step. Map the fields from your data provider's API response to the corresponding fields in your CRM (e.g., map `provider.company.employees` to `Account.NumberOfEmployees`). Crucially, define your overwrite rules. A common mistake is to blindly overwrite all fields. A better approach is to set rules like: 'Enrich only if the CRM field is null' or 'Never overwrite a field if its source was manually verified by a sales rep.' This protects valuable, human-verified data.

Step 4: Automate Enrichment and Refresh Cadences

Data enrichment should be automated. Configure real-time enrichment to trigger whenever a new record is created in your CRM or MAP. This ensures that all inbound leads are immediately ready for scoring and routing. Additionally, because data decays, schedule periodic batch refreshes for your entire database. A common cadence is a quarterly or semi-annual refresh of all account records to update employee counts, revenues, and other dynamic firmographics.

Evaluating and Selecting Data Enrichment Solutions

Choosing the right tool or set of tools is a technical decision with significant business impact. A rigorous evaluation process should focus on data quality, system integration, and commercial terms.

Data Coverage, Accuracy, and Match Rate

Request specific metrics from vendors. Ask for their global fill rates for the top 10 fields your team needs. More importantly, conduct a bake-off. Provide a 'golden set' of 500-1,000 records from your own CRM and have each vendor append data. Analyze the results for match rate (how many records they could identify) and fill rate (how many target fields they populated). This empirical test is far more reliable than marketing claims.

Integration Architecture and Automation

Assess how the tool fits into your existing stack. Does it offer a pre-built, native connector for Salesforce or HubSpot? If not, how robust and well-documented is its API? Can the tool manage complex conditional logic and waterfall sequences? Ensure the tool can be triggered by CRM workflows and can run on a schedule without manual intervention.

Pricing Model and Total Cost of Ownership

Data enrichment pricing models vary. Some charge a flat annual fee for unlimited enrichment, while others charge per record enriched (or 'per row written'). Measuring the ROI of Your Data Enrichment Program

Securing and retaining budget for data enrichment requires demonstrating its financial return. Focus on metrics that resonate with sales, marketing, and finance leadership.

Efficiency Gains and Cost Savings

Calculate the time saved by automating manual research. Using the earlier example, saving 7 hours per week for a sales rep with a loaded cost of $75/hour translates to $525 in productivity savings per rep, per week. For a team of 20, that's over $10,000 per week in recovered selling capacity. This is a direct, quantifiable efficiency gain.

Conversion Rate and Velocity Improvements

Measure the impact on key funnel metrics. Compare the Lead-to-SQL conversion rate for enriched vs. non-enriched leads. A/B test personalized email sequences using enriched data against generic ones and measure the difference in engagement and reply rates. Track the average sales cycle length for accounts that were prioritized using intent data versus those that were not.
